No. 18 Water Polo Splits Opening Day of Home Invitational


BAKERSFIELD, Calif. – The No. 18 CSUB water polo team spit a pair of contests Saturday at the Hillman Aquatic Center on the first day of the Roadrunner Invitational II. The Roadrunners (12–15 overall, 4–3 WWPA) lost a tight game to conference rival No. 20 UC San Diego, 14–13, in the opening contest but rebounded for a big upset victory over No. 15 UC Davis in the afternoon, 10–9.

After falling behind early to UC San Diego, CSUB came back to take its first lead of the game late in the third quarter on an Alyson Moss penalty shot, 11–10. The game remained close until the final minute of play when the Triton's Hanalei Crowell missed a penalty shot but collected the rebound and scored to give UCSD a 14–13 lead. A late push by the Roadrunners was not enough as San Diego held on for the close victory.

Moss had five goals while sophomore Kaitlin Torres scored four. Senior C.J. Longeuay had two big goals in the fourth quarter. Senior Becky Seelos and sophomore Malia Pahoa each had one goal. In goal, freshman Megan Pezzolla had three blocks playing three quarters while sophomore Megan Wetherbee had one block in the second quarter.

Against the No. 15 Aggies, the Roadrunners were determined to start hotter than they did in the morning session. The team's matched scores through the first quarter until CSUB jumped into the lead, 7–4, with a four goal second quarter. Davis continued the pressure late into the game and scored three–consecutive goals to pull within one with 1:33 left to play, 10–9. But the Roadrunner defense held strong and withstood a last second shot attempt by Davis to pull the upset. The win was CSUB's first over UC Davis in program history.

Moss, freshman Sam Shead and Torres each had a pair of goal for the Roadrunners in the win. Seelos, Longeuay and freshmen Brittani Marquez and Jessica Browning each added single strikes for CSUB. Pezzolla had a strong game in net, recording seven blocks.

The Roadrunner Invitational concludes tomorrow as CSUB takes on Brown at 10:20 a.m. and Chapman at 3 p.m.
